Performance

The Snapdragon 695 5G in the G71 5G is a clear winner here. Its 6nm process and Kryo 660 cores provide a noticeable performance boost over the G62 5G's Snapdragon 480+ 5G (8nm). Expect smoother multitasking, faster app loading times, and better gaming performance on the G71.
